What You'll Do
* Carry out Gas Safety checks for Landlords
* Service and repair Gas central heating boilers and heating systems
* Be part of a team that makes a real difference in people's homes
* Take part on the on-call rota as required providing out of hours cover
What You'll Need
* Relevant qualifications (CCN1, CEN1, WAT1, CPA1, CKR1, HTR1)
* Full, clean driving licence
* An enhanced DBS check (we'll arrange this)
* Right to work in the UK

About us
We are a housing association- one that owns and provides over 47,000 homes for people who can't access market housing; has individual relationships with more than 112,000 customers; has a strong balance sheet and plans to build 11,000 homes by 2032. All of this is only possible because of our 1,900 dedicated colleagues.
